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ues and potential vulnerabilities. These inspections typically include a detailed visual assessment of the roof’s surface, flashing, gutters, and other components, often complemented by the use of specialized tools or equipment to detect hidden problems. The goal is to pinpoint areas affected by weather, aging, or other factors that could compromise the roof’s integrity, helping property owners understand the current condition of their roofing system.

This service helps address common problems such as leaks, water intrusion, structural weaknesses, and deterioration caused by weather exposure or aging materials. Identifying these issues early can prevent more extensive damage, reduce repair costs, and extend the lifespan of the roof. Inspections also assist in determining whether repairs or replacements are necessary, providing property owners with the information needed to make informed decisions about maintaining their roofing systems.

Roof damage inspections are frequently utilized for residential properties, including single-family homes, as well as commercial buildings, multi-family complexes, and industrial facilities. These services are especially valuable after severe weather events like storms, hail, or heavy snowfall, which can cause damage that may not be immediately visible. Property owners seeking to verify the condition of their roofs before purchasing or selling a property also often rely on inspection services to ensure the roof’s integrity.

The overview below groups typical Roof Damage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Highland Park, IL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Inspection Fees - Roof damage inspection costs typically range from $150 to $400. The price varies based on property size and inspection complexity, with larger homes often at the higher end.

Additional Testing - If further testing or detailed assessments are needed, costs can increase to $300-$700. This may include material analysis or structural evaluations by local pros.

Repair Estimates - After inspection, professional estimates for repair work generally fall between $1,000 and $5,000. The actual cost depends on the extent of damage and required repairs.

Travel and Accessibility - Costs may vary based on the location of the property and accessibility. Some providers might charge extra for properties in remote or hard-to-reach are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a roof damage inspection? A roof damage inspection involves a professional evaluating the condition of a roof to identify any issues such as leaks, missing shingles, or structural damage.

When should I schedule a roof damage inspection? It is recommended to have a roof inspection after severe weather events or if you notice signs like leaks, sagging, or missing shingles.

What signs indicate roof damage? Common signs include water stains on ceilings, missing or damaged shingles, sagging roof sections, or granules in gutters.

How do local pros perform roof damage inspections? They typically examine the roof surface, check for visible damage, assess flashing and gutters, and evaluate the overall roof structure.

Why is it important to get a roof damage inspection? An inspection can identify issues early, helping to prevent further damage and potentially costly repairs in the future.
